Q: Is 4,803,542 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 4,803,542 is not a prime number.

Why is 4,803,542 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 4803542 can be evenly divided by 1 2 19 38 83 166 1,523 1,577 3,046 3,154 28,937 57,874 126,409 252,818 2,401,771 and 4,803,542, with no remainder.

Since 4,803,542 cannot be divided by just 1 and 4,803,542, it is not a prime number.
